Our Story: Beyond the Classroom Walls
Nest Learning was founded from a deep professional conviction that the education system often fails to meet the needs of the most vulnerable pupils.
​
Drawing on 15 years of experience, including a decade in pastoral leadership (Middle and Senior Management), I've seen first-hand why mainstream settings struggle to support children facing school attendance difficulties, high anxiety, or exclusion. The system often exacerbates emotional distress rather than providing a path to progress.
​
Nest Learning is the specialist, trauma-informed provision dedicated to these pupils and their families. We exist to provide that essential bridge—a safe, non-judgemental space where the child’s well-being is always the non-negotiable priority.

The Trauma-Informed Difference: Regulation First
We firmly believe that for children who have experienced high anxiety, trauma, or have additional SEND
needs, emotional regulation must precede learning.
​
Nest Learning provides more than private tuition; it is Expert-Led, SEND-Aware support. Our approach
is distinct:
​
-
Child-Led: We focus on emotional regulation first. If a pupil is disregulated, effective learning is simply impossible.
-
Trauma-Informed: We cultivate a secure, non-judgemental space to address the underlying causes, replacing anxiety with competence.​
​
Our method, underpinned by counselling skills and rigorous safeguarding protocols, ensures your
child is truly ready to engage.
